bf/NYSE:RMT_icon.jpeg

NYSE:RMT

Royce Micro-Cap Trust, Inc.

  • Stock

USD

Last Close

10.16

06/11 21:10

Market Cap

449.45M

Beta: 1.35

Volume Today

165.27K

Avg: 115.82K

PE Ratio

−3.81

PFCF: 13.32

Dividend Yield

8.27%

Payout:−21.08%

Preview

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page

Subscribe NowHelp
Dec '17
Dec '18
Dec '19
Dec '20
Dec '21
Dec '22
Dec '23
average inventory
average payables
193.65K
-
138.28K
28.59%
304.51K
120.22%
553.20K
81.67%
11.81M
2,034.96%
11.77M
0.34%
average receivables
1.18M
-
628.11K
46.97%
601.14K
4.29%
703.45K
17.02%
3.81M
441.90%
4.06M
6.43%
book value per share
10.63
-
8.57
19.36%
9.63
12.37%
11.79
22.36%
13.39
13.55%
10.65
20.47%
10.64
0.06%
capex per share
capex to depreciation
capex to operating cash flow
capex to revenue
cash per share
0.00
-
0.00
15,160.37%
0.00
86.28%
0.00
49.62%
0.00
94.13%
0.00
204.09%
days of inventory on hand
days payables outstanding
32.62
-
days sales outstanding
9.93
-
-5.46
155.03%
2.71
149.67%
9.37
245.21%
2.90
69.03%
-24.58
947.39%
6.08
124.74%
debt to assets
0.10
-
0.06
39.47%
0.05
13.93%
0.04
20.66%
0.04
12.21%
0.02
38.70%
0.00
82.63%
debt to equity
0.11
-
0.06
42.00%
0.05
14.65%
0.04
21.54%
0.04
12.60%
0.02
36.65%
0.00
83.73%
dividend yield
0.00
-
0.10
3,050.56%
0.08
21.62%
0.06
24.24%
0.04
30.52%
0.06
39.23%
0.04
27.87%
earnings yield
0.17
-
-0.16
194.11%
0.21
231.90%
0.06
73.36%
0.19
237.53%
-0.27
244.65%
0.16
160.59%
enterprise value
408.59M
-
321.02M
21.43%
380.78M
18.61%
464.89M
22.09%
531.36M
14.30%
390.85M
26.44%
446.61M
14.27%
enterprise value over ebitda
6.60
-
-6.99
205.98%
5.10
172.97%
18.94
271.32%
5.58
70.56%
-3.83
168.60%
6.04
257.79%
ev to operating cash flow
896.02
-
7.97
99.11%
24.74
210.24%
33.22
34.28%
25.46
23.35%
11.96
53.02%
-566.91
4,839.44%
ev to sales
6.64
-
-6.91
204.05%
5.05
173.07%
18.60
268.39%
5.52
70.33%
-3.84
169.56%
5.93
254.44%
free cash flow per share
0.01
-
1.00
8,346.19%
0.37
63.33%
0.32
12.70%
0.47
47.98%
0.75
57.79%
-0.02
102.16%
free cash flow yield
0.00
-
0.13
10,634.18%
0.04
68.14%
0.03
26.33%
0.04
29.66%
0.09
109.96%
-0.00
102.06%
graham net net
-1.15
-
-0.54
52.72%
-0.53
2.93%
-0.51
3.14%
-0.52
1.35%
-0.68
30.15%
-0.05
92.96%
graham number
19.44
-
15.02
22.72%
19.62
30.61%
12.20
37.85%
25.51
109.14%
23.72
7.02%
18.89
20.36%
income quality
0.01
-
-0.85
5,895.27%
0.21
124.15%
0.11
45.78%
0.22
95.92%
-0.32
245.15%
-0.01
96.60%
intangibles to total assets
0
-
0
0
0
0
0
0
interest coverage
61.30
-
-37.05
160.45%
102.10
375.55%
188.18
84.31%
384.07
104.09%
-166.58
143.37%
66.28
139.79%
interest debt per share
1.19
-
0.58
51.68%
0.54
6.19%
0.51
6.53%
0.50
0.24%
0.27
47.40%
0.06
76.00%
inventory turnover
invested capital
0.11
-
0.06
42.00%
0.05
14.65%
0.04
21.54%
0.04
12.60%
0.02
36.65%
0.00
83.73%
market cap
363.59M
-
299.02M
17.76%
358.84M
20.01%
442.90M
23.42%
509.38M
15.01%
379.88M
25.42%
444.70M
17.06%
net current asset value
-43.98M
-
-21.76M
50.51%
-22.06M
1.37%
-22.24M
0.80%
-22.70M
2.07%
-27.86M
22.73%
-3.36M
87.93%
net debt to ebitda
0.73
-
-0.48
165.95%
0.29
161.33%
0.90
204.94%
0.23
74.25%
-0.11
146.54%
0.03
123.97%
net income per share
1.58
-
-1.17
174.05%
1.78
251.81%
0.56
68.43%
2.16
285.23%
-2.35
208.71%
1.49
163.46%
operating cash flow per share
0.01
-
1.00
8,346.19%
0.37
63.33%
0.32
12.70%
0.47
47.98%
0.75
57.79%
-0.02
102.16%
payables turnover
11.19
-
receivables turnover
36.77
-
-66.82
281.72%
134.51
301.32%
38.97
71.03%
125.82
222.90%
-14.85
111.80%
60.01
504.20%
research and ddevelopement to revenue
return on tangible assets
0.13
-
-0.13
195.82%
0.17
236.24%
0.05
73.91%
0.16
240.78%
-0.21
232.26%
0.14
167.79%
revenue per share
1.60
-
-1.15
172.25%
1.80
255.68%
0.57
68.18%
2.18
282.29%
-2.33
206.56%
1.54
166.19%
roe
0.15
-
-0.14
191.83%
0.18
235.09%
0.05
74.20%
0.16
239.27%
-0.22
236.68%
0.14
163.49%
roic
0.14
-
-0.12
191.77%
0.17
239.97%
0.05
73.91%
0.16
241.03%
-0.21
237.68%
0.14
166.09%
sales general and administrative to revenue
0.01
-
-0.01
249.85%
0.01
167.17%
0.01
60.65%
0.01
46.78%
-0.01
207.61%
0.01
227.59%
shareholders equity per share
10.63
-
8.57
19.36%
9.63
12.37%
11.79
22.36%
13.39
13.55%
10.65
20.47%
10.64
0.06%
stock based compensation to revenue
tangible asset value
409.90M
-
345.50M
15.71%
404.81M
17.17%
515.92M
27.45%
590.31M
14.42%
465.89M
21.08%
520.49M
11.72%
tangible book value per share
10.63
-
8.57
19.36%
9.63
12.37%
11.79
22.36%
13.39
13.55%
10.65
20.47%
10.64
0.06%
working capital
1.31M
-
672.04K
48.70%
375.66K
44.10%
294.87K
21.51%
15.29K
94.81%
-16.01M
104,796.79%
-669.94K
95.82%

All numbers in USD (except ratios and percentages)